Remodeling your pool is a custom project, so final costs depend heavily on the specific upgrades you select. Replacing simple pool tiles or updating your plaster is generally more affordable than installing entirely new decking, lighting systems, or automation features. The physical size of your pool and the current condition of the plumbing underneath also play a major role in the total bill. For pool remodeling in Murrieta, California, permits are generally required for any work that alters the pool's structure, plumbing, or electrical systems. This typically includes resurfacing, adding water features, or changing dimensions. Professionals experienced with Murrieta's building codes will handle the permit application process. A plunge pool is a small, deep pool designed for cooling off rather than swimming laps, making it an excellent option for many Murrieta, California homes. They are water-efficient and require less maintenance than larger pools, which is beneficial in our climate. Professionals can design and install custom plunge pools, incorporating features like waterfalls or jets for added relaxation. Their compact size also makes them ideal for smaller yards.
